About Medserv:
Medserv, an Irish company, has quickly established itself as the market leader in providing Medical billing and Practice management services throughout Ireland and the UK. Our clients include individual and group consultants, GP practices as well as private clinics and hospitals. Inspired by our values of Always innovating, Being Trustworthy, Collaborating positively and Delivering results, Medserv strives to ensure on-going client satisfaction by combining our innovative technology solutions with highly skilled teams.
Role Overview:
Primarily, this role consists of reviewing claims on behalf of our consultants and liaising directly with insurers and hospitals on their behalf to secure payments. Other duties for this role involve dealing with hospital personnel, insurance companies over the phone and via email and liaising with our clients to establish a strong working relationship. The ideal candidate must have excellent attention to detail, be a quick learner, and be PC literate.
Duties & Responsibilities:
- Efficient processing of various documents provided by different entities to generate invoices/claims in line with the company’s SLA
- Following up on unpaid invoices/claims with hospitals/insurers/patients accordingly to the status of the claim, identifying key trends to help resolve issues as they arise
- Ensuring the quality of claims meets all standards given by insurance companies, clients, and hospitals in order to achieve maximum reimbursement and a high level of client satisfaction
- Answering internal & external phone calls from other Medserv employees, clients, hospital staff, and insurer staff - maintaining a high level of professionalism, and providing precise and accurate information
- Responding to daily queries via email from both internal and external personnel within the required time frame, taking on additional email tasks required depending on the daily volume of team emails
- Establishing and maintaining good client and hospital relationships at all levels
- Attending and participating in training as required as well as providing training & mentorship to less experienced team members
- Handling insurer/hospital returns and corrections
- Ad hoc duties as required or assigned by manager/supervisor
Requirements and Skills:
- Third-level qualification in business, medical, or science discipline
- Analytical skills
- Basic Excel skills at minimum
- Ability to work in a high-pressure environment while ensuring all the tasks are done in a timely manner
- Regular expansion of knowledge re: Irish healthcare system - ability to adjust to constantly changing insurer requirements keeping in mind client & hospital specific rules already in place
- Ability to work in a team environment, understanding the value of internal communication and common effort required to complete all daily tasks
- Ability to work independently on tasks as assigned by Supervisor/Manager
